Superior Structural Performance and Enhanced CBR Values<\/h2>\n<p>The ultimate metric of a road&#8217;s strength is its <strong>California Bearing Ratio (CBR)<\/strong>. Natural soils in many parts of Brazil, particularly the red <strong>Latossolos<\/strong>, are often highly weathered and prone to losing strength when saturated.<\/p>\n<h3>Achieving High-Density Foundations<\/h3>\n<p>The high-speed mixing rotor of a soil stabilizer pulverizes the soil into a uniform grain size. When binders like <strong>cal<\/strong> (lime) or <strong>cimento<\/strong> (cement) are introduced, the machine creates a homogeneous mixture that reaches much higher densities during compaction. This results in a &#8220;slab effect,&#8221; where the stabilized layer acts as a rigid or semi-rigid platform that distributes heavy wheel loads more effectively than a standard gravel base.<\/p>\n<h3>Permanent Chemical Transformation<\/h3>\n<p>Unlike mechanical compaction alone, chemical stabilization creates permanent bonds.<\/p>\n<ul>\n<li><strong>Pozzolanic Reactions:<\/strong> Binders react with the silica and alumina in the local clay to form a natural cement.<\/li>\n<li><strong>Moisture Resistance:<\/strong> Once stabilized, the soil becomes significantly less permeable. This is vital during the <strong>esta\u00e7\u00e3o chuvosa<\/strong> (rainy season) in Brazil, preventing the road from turning into mud and maintaining the <strong>trafegabilidade<\/strong> (passability) for heavy harvest trucks.<\/li>\n<\/ul>\n<h2>3. Maintenance Reduction and Long-Term Durability<\/h2>\n<p>Roads built on stabilized foundations have a much longer life cycle than those built on traditional bases.<\/p>\n<h3>Resistance to Fatigue Cracking<\/h3>\n<p>In asphalt-paved roads, the most common failure is &#8220;reflective cracking,&#8221; often caused by a weak sub-base shifting under load. A stabilized base is incredibly stable, providing a rigid support that minimizes the deflection of the asphalt surface, thereby extending the time between expensive resurfacing cycles.<\/p>\n<h3>Dust Control in Rural Communities<\/h3>\n<p>On unpaved rural roads, soil stabilization (especially when using polymers or specialized binders) significantly reduces dust. This is a health benefit for local populations and prevents the loss of &#8220;fines&#8221;\u2014the small particles that, when blown away as dust, lead to the eventual disintegration of the road surface.<\/p>\n<h2>7. Versatility: From Full Depth Reclamation (FDR) to Industrial Yards<\/h2>\n<p>The benefits of a soil stabilizer extend beyond just building &#8220;new&#8221; roads.<\/p>\n<h3>Full Depth Reclamation (FDR)<\/h3>\n<p>In many parts of Brazil, old asphalt roads are failing. Instead of scraping off the old asphalt and throwing it away, a soil stabilizer acts as a massive mobile crusher. It grinds the old asphalt, mixes it with the underlying sub-base, and adds a binder to create a new, stronger foundation. This is the ultimate form of recycling.<\/p>\n<h3>Industrial and Port Logistics<\/h3>\n<p>The extreme point loads found in container terminals and industrial warehouse floors require foundations that will not settle over time. Stabilization is the standard choice for these high-stress environments, ensuring that concrete slabs remain level and crack-free under the weight of heavy forklifts and cranes.<\/p>\n<p><img loading=\"lazy\" decoding=\"async\" class=\"size-full wp-image-317 aligncenter\" src=\"https:\/\/soilstabilizermachine.com\/wp-content\/uploads\/2025\/11\/how-a-rock-crusher-works1.webp\" alt=\"how a rock crusher works\" width=\"1525\" height=\"788\" srcset=\"https:\/\/soilstabilizermachine.com\/wp-content\/uploads\/2025\/11\/how-a-rock-crusher-works1.webp 1525w, https:\/\/soilstabilizermachine.com\/wp-content\/uploads\/2025\/11\/how-a-rock-crusher-works1-1280x661.webp 1280w, https:\/\/soilstabilizermachine.com\/wp-content\/uploads\/2025\/11\/how-a-rock-crusher-works1-980x506.webp 980w, https:\/\/soilstabilizermachine.com\/wp-content\/uploads\/2025\/11\/how-a-rock-crusher-works1-480x248.webp 480w\" sizes=\"(min-width: 0px) and (max-width: 480px) 480px, (min-width: 481px) and (max-width: 980px) 980px, (min-width: 981px) and (max-width: 1280px) 1280px, (min-width: 1281px) 1525px, 100vw\" \/><\/p>\n<h2>8.
